3. Taking care of Your Nursery Cot
Taking care of your nursery cot will help guarantee it remains safe and functional for your kid. Here are some pointers for maintenance:
Regular Inspection: Routinely inspect for any loose screws, fractures, or other signs of wear.Cleaning up: Use a wet fabric with moderate soap to clean up the cot. Avoid extreme chemicals that could hurt your baby.Bedding: Make sure that bedding fits comfortably and that there are no loose blankets or pillows that could present a suffocation danger.4. Often Asked Questions
Q: At what age needs to my baby shift out of a cot?A: Most children
transition out of a cot between 2 to 3 years, or when they start to climb out. Q: How can I ensure my cot is safe for
my baby?A: Look for cots that fulfill safety requirements, avoid drop-side [top ranked cribs](https://kevolads.com/author/cot-sets8260/?profile=true), and guarantee there are no spaces larger than two fingers between the slats. Q: Are convertible cots worth the investment?A: Yes, convertible cots are a cost-effective choice as

they can adjust to your child's needs as they grow. Q: How do I choose the [best Infant cribs](https://emtcareers.org/author/best-infant-cribs7575/) bed mattress for my cot?A: Ensure the bed mattress fits snugly without any spaces and is firm, as soft bed mattress can increase the risk of suffocation. 5.
